Lets compare vitamin content per 14 ounces of Split Green Peas vs Navy Beans:
- 14 ounces of Split Green Peas have 1.5 times more Vitamin B2, 1.6 times more Vitamin B3, 1.3 times more Vitamin B5 and 6.4 times more Vitamin K than Navy Beans.
- While 14 oz of Raw Navy Beans contain 3.1 times more Vitamin B6 and 24.3 times more Vitamin B9 than Raw Split Green Peas.
- Both Split Green Peas and Navy Beans provide similar amounts of Vitamin B1 per 14 ounces.
- Both Raw Split Green Peas as well as Raw Navy Beans have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A, Vitamin B12, Vitamin D and Vitamin E in 14 ounces.
Comparing minerals per 14 ounces for Split Green Peas vs Navy Beans:
- 14 oz of Raw Navy Beans contain 3.2 times more Calcium, 2.8 times more Magnesium and 1.4 times more Potassium than Raw Split Green Peas.
- Both Split Green Peas and Navy Beans contain similar levels of Copper, Iron, Manganese, Phosphorus, Selenium and Zinc per 14 ounces.
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 14 ounces:
- 14 ounces of Split Green Peas have 2.6 times more Fat, 2.6 times more Omega 6 and 1.5 times more Fiber than Navy Beans.
- While 14 oz of Raw Navy Beans contain 3.3 times more Omega 3 than Raw Split Green Peas.
- Both Split Green Peas and Navy Beans offer comparable quantities of Energy, Carbohydrate, Sugars and Protein per 14 ounces.
